What are the practical implications of a patent like this for someone researching or licensing delgocitinib?
For research, IP, or licensing, the key issues are:
- whether claims cover the compound itself versus only particular methods/uses,
- whether claims are limited to specific salts, crystalline forms, or formulations,
- and how broad the therapeutic claims are (general JAK-inhibition use vs. a specific disease label).
Those details determine whether the patent is likely to block specific commercialization paths or whether it may leave room around the edges (e.g., for different formulations or indications).
